New Delhi: Al Qaeda has called for a terrorist attack in India in the wake of BJP leader Nupur Sharma’s remarks insulting the Prophet. The national media reported that the call was for terrorist attacks in Delhi, Mumbai, Gujarat and Uttar Pradesh.

The statement, issued on June 6, called for a “fight to uphold the dignity of the Prophet.” “The saffron terrorists in Delhi, Bombay, UP and Gujarat are waiting for their end,” he said.

The reference also provoked massive protests at the international level. Many West Asian countries have protested against India.

Meanwhile, the Delhi Police has provided security to Nupur Sharma and his family, who had complained of threats. Nupur was suspended from the party on Sunday following the statement.
